Suppose that the Beltrand family owns a farm near San Angelo, Texas. Three options exist for how to best use the farm:
Option 1: Raise lambs and earn a profit of $425,000. Production expenses are $200,000.
Option 2: Raise cattle and earn a profit of $475,000. Production expenses are $400,000.
Option 3: Grow cotton and earn a profit of $600,000. Production expenses are $300,000.
Which option should the Beltrand family undertake and what is the opportunity cost in this
decision?
A) Option 3, $475,000
B) Option 1, $600,000
C) Option 2, $425,000
D) None of the above
A) Option 3, $475,000
